SWISS Fleet Bombardier CS100 Details and Pictures. SWISS operated 8 Bombardier CS100 aircraft.

The 108 to 133-seat CS100 (now A220-100) made its maiden flight on 16 September 2013, was awarded an initial type certification by Transport Canada on 18 December 2015 and entered service on 15 July 2016 with Swiss Global Air Lines.

The C series by Bombardier sets new standards in environmental compatibility, efficiency and comfort.

It is used on European routes.

Thanks to innovation in cabin design, passengers can look forward to a significant increase in travel comfort.

Further, in terms of human auditory sensitivity the new aircraft generates only half the noise level of its predecessor.

The new aircraft type applies the latest advances in engine, systems and materials technology to set new standards in terms of profitability and environmental compatibility.

Fuel consumption compared to the Avro fleet will be reduced by as much as one quarter.

SWISS Fleet Bombardier CS100 Cabin Interior Class Configuration and Seats Layout

The SWISS Bombardier CS100 aircraft is operated on short-haul routes.

This CS100 features a 2 class configuration with 20 Business Class seats and 105 Economy Class seats.

This plane has a movable divider between the Business and Economy sections, so other configurations are possible.

The A220-100 has the 3-2 configuration.

The left side seats A & C would be best for those who are travelling together and want to sit close together!

Unlike the other narrow body Airbus that have large monitors, the A220-100 has very small monitors due to its slightly smaller cabin.

However, they are sufficient to see the flight status and watch the security video.

Flying the A220 felt like I was on a plane built in the last decade.

Aside from how fresh and clean the cabin looked, there were small screens near the passenger service unit displaying a looping route map.

The chrome finishes that Swiss chose added to the modern feel as well.

Business class consists of 4 rows of seats per 5 seats in each.

All these seats are standard.

Only close location of the galleys and lavatories will cause discomfort to passengers of the seats of the 1st row.

Economy class has 21 rows of seats that have 2-3 configuration.

These seats are divided into two sections.

First section includes 5 rows of seats.

Passengers of the seats of the 5th row will take advantage of extra space for their legs as there is no bulkhead in front but just a curtain divider.

Due to the exit row located behind the seats of the 9th row are less reclining than standard.

Behind these exit row the second section of economy class seats is located.

The best seats in this section are considered the seats of the 10th row as these seats provide extra legroom.

However, as the tray tables are built-in the armrests the width of these seats is reduced.

Also there is no floor storage for these seats during take-off and landing.

Close location of the galley and lavatory will represent problem to passengers of the seats 25C and 25D and for passengers of the seats of the 26th row.

The seats of the last 26th row are considered bad seats.

Bombardier CS100 SWISS Aircraft Fleet Inflight Amenities and On-Board Services Information

  • Food. SWISS offers complimentary beverage and meal service on all of its flights. Meal service, depending on time of day and length of flight, might range from a small snack to a multi course gourmet meal.
